UCLA Secures No. 5 Seed in Pac-12 Tournament with Victory Over Arizona State
In a dramatic comeback, UCLA men's basketball team overcomes a five-game losing streak to defeat Arizona State 59-47, securing the No. 5 seed for the upcoming Pac-12 tournament.
- UCLA's Adem Bona leads with a double-double, scoring 20 points and grabbing 12 rebounds in the win.
- The Bruins rally in the second half with a 26-5 run, showcasing a strong defensive performance.
- UCLA finishes the regular season with a 15-16 record, earning the No. 5 seed in the Pac-12 tournament.
- The victory marks UCLA's final Pac-12 regular season game at Pauley Pavilion, celebrated with nearly 100 former players and coaches.
- UCLA to face No. 12 seed Oregon State in the first round of the Pac-12 tournament on Wednesday.
